The PlayStation 5, despite its advanced technology, isn't immune to malfunctions . Many users encounter different difficulties with their consoles. Often reported issues include high temperatures, disc drive issues, the blue-light-of-death (indicating a more significant error ), and controller connectivity problems . Minor overheating can sometimes be handled by enhancing ventilation – making sure the console has enough space around it. Disc read errors might suggest a soiled disc or a issue with the drive itself, and might require maintenance . The dreaded blue light issue often points to a hardware malfunction and may necessitate expert servicing . Always consult the official PlayStation assistance resources before attempting any self repair .

PS5 Repair Warranty: What's Covered and What's Not
Understanding your PlayStation 5’s guarantee is crucial for reassurance . Generally, the typical PS5 coverage covers failures in parts and workmanship that arise from standard use for a period of one year from the date of purchase . This means difficulties like a defective disc drive or a malfunctioning cooling system *may* be fixed free of charge. However, damage resulting from misuse, modifications , tinkering, power surges , ps5 repair or unforeseen events is typically not covered . Furthermore, cosmetic blemishes and normal aging aren’t eligible for fixing under the warranty . Always consult your specific PS5 warranty document for the entire details.
Advanced PS5 Repair: Fixing the Complex Issues
Dealing with severe PS5 problems often demands a level of expertise beyond standard troubleshooting. Specialized technicians are needed to address parts like the complex cooling setup, the delicate APU (Accelerated Processing Unit), or challenging motherboard failures . These repairs frequently require micro-soldering, precise diagnostic tools , and a deep knowledge of the console's internal architecture – making them much more involved than typical PS5 service .
